Transaction 92335af2891d42a7efd68ffb4800008412b808568c06812609ece998142763a1

2 Input
2 Outputs
  • 92335af2891d42a7efd68ffb4800008412b808568c06812609ece998142763a1:0
  • value  17500000
    address  1KpHz4MNoruY427gkHpsxGboFJe9KenM6x
  • 92335af2891d42a7efd68ffb4800008412b808568c06812609ece998142763a1:1
  • value  12150000
    address  1PECbPpujsveZVkADowXhbPojNxBwn426W